ROMANS 5:20-21 The living God is a gracious God noted explicitly after the fall of man when LORD God said:And the Lord God said, Behold, the man is become as one of us, to know good and evil: and now, lest he put forth his hand, and take also of the tree of life, and eat, and live forever; GENESIS 3:22 This means in a sense literally that man becomes like God to know what is good and evil: man is like God with the knowledge what is good and evil. Simply understood, man has knowledge about what is good in life; he knows as well that there is evil in this world. How does man have this ability? Evidently, God equips fallen man to have knowledge both what is good and what is evil in lifes existence. This is what Paul meant in Romans 1:18-23,[18] For the wrath of God is revealed from heaven against all ungodliness and unrighteousness of men, who hold the truth in unrighteousness;[19] Because that which may be known of God is manifest in them; for God hath shewed it unto them.[20] For the invisible things of him from the creation of the world are clearly seen, being understood by the things that are made, even his eternal power and Godhead; so that they are without excuse:[21] Because that, when they knew God, they glorified him not as God, neither were thankful; but became vain in their imaginations, and their foolish heart was darkened.[22] Professing themselves to be wise, they became fools,[23] And changed the glory of the uncorruptible God into an image made like to corruptible man, and to birds, and fourfooted beasts, and creeping things.[24] Wherefore God also gave them up to uncleanness through the lusts of their own hearts, to dishonour their own bodies between themselves:[25] Who changed the truth of God into a lie, and worshipped and served the creature more than the Creator, who is blessed for ever. Amen. Thus, men have no excuse to be saved because Gods manifold blessings of grace and goodness are still abounding even after the fall.
